I get real tired of cars of any make with huge noisy mufflers. I like to hear my car and don't mind hearing other peoples cars when they sound decent and aren't terribly noisy. But a tiny 4 cylinder with a 4 inch exhaust opening isn't what I want to look at or listen to.

I was curious and looked up TC hp and 0-60. 161hp and about 7.4 second 0-60. A 128i is comfortably better than that. 3 liters should put out more than 2 liters. I'm sure you can increase the TC motor but you can the n52 also. The 128i is rated for 240hp but the same motor in a X3 or X5 is rated about 270hp. A three stage intake (BMW parts) plus tune will take you to around 260 crank. Headers should increase that.

The only way a TC gets into this hp department is a turbo. That's possible, of course.

Streets are not a good place to race, of course. Too many drawbacks from a safety standpoint.
